In today’s global economy, businesses often require the transfer of capital to different countries on a regular basis. One such process is remittances, which involve sending money from one country to another. The transfer of capital across borders has many implications, including economic growth and stability as well as potential risks.

Cross-border remittances provide a valuable tool for financial integration between two countries by enabling foreign nationals to send money back home while also providing economic incentives for their native countries. Nonetheless, remittance transfers raise concerns over their cost-effectiveness and regulatory compliance.

This article will explore the best strategies and solutions for businesses that wish to master cross-border remittance processes.

  1. Develop an Effective Cross-Border Remittance Strategy

When it comes to managing cross-border cash flows smoothly, effective planning is crucial. Businesses should first identify relevant regulations regarding cross-border transfers (such as anti-money laundering standards or tax regulations) before initiating any transactions.

In addition to complying with local laws, companies should consider incorporating risk assessment mechanisms; these can help detect fraudulent activity before it hits the market.
